    "Forum Forever"



    For the sixth year Forum Snowboards is releasing their team inspired video "Forum Forever". Besides the expected progression of the riders and the quiet disappearance of ex-Forum rider Travis Kennedy, things haven't changed much on the Forum front. Lot's of snowmobiling, powder pushing, double corks and double high-fives from the Jakes' (Blauvelt and Welch), creativity from Peter Line and Eddie Wall, weird hair-do's and wigs from Stevie Bell and John Jackson, and the requisite mix tape of street sessions, backcountry booters and powder slashes from the rest of the gang. Forum consistently comes out with banger video's and, from the looks of this teaser, 2009 will be no different.




    "So Much To Say"





    Vaca Films comes out early and strong in the Snowboard Teaser race of 2009, with a surprisingly clean and artsy edit that includes underground riders we don't get to see enough of. (Ben Rice, John Foy, Nick Visconti and Jake Devine- to name a few.) Dolly shots, panorama's of Lake Tahoe and the music of Ghostland Observatory (Song: Sad Sad City) make a nice combination for this Tahoe based crew.   • Broke Back Peter





    Just a quickie to wish Peter Line a speedy recovery. Thanks to Twitter and Facebook we've been monitoring Peter's status updates. They started out normally enough yesterday late afternoon.
    "About to hit an icy QP til 3am."

    Eight hours later his next update:

    "Stupid Icy QP put me in the hospital. Still not sure of my outcome. Prolly a mellow backbrace for a bit."

    Followed with this twitpic:



    Bummer

    With his last update five hours after that:

    "Layed up for 2 months with broken back, good thing is- no brace. Bad thing is- it's a compressed fracture and its made me 1/4 inch shorter."

    Friends at the scene of the crime (a shoot in Tahoe) say the quarterpipe Peter was sessioning was massive, and he took a pretty big spill.
